About Ladder

Ladder Life provides term life insurance through a digital platform aimed at individuals looking for an easy and efficient way to secure coverage. Customers can apply for up to $3 million in coverage without undergoing medical exams or dealing with extensive paperwork, making the process straightforward and quick. For those seeking higher coverage amounts, a simple at-home health check may be necessary. This digital-first approach not only streamlines the application process but also helps lower costs, making term life insurance more accessible and affordable. Ladder Life stands out from competitors by focusing on term life insurance, which covers a specific period, and by offering tools like a coverage calculator to help customers determine their insurance needs based on their financial responsibilities. The company's goal is to provide hassle-free life insurance solutions that meet the needs of modern consumers.
